Author: drazzib Date: 2009-12-12 12:58:30 +0000 (Sat, 12 Dec 2009) New Revision: 11248
Added: trunk/jasperreports/debian/patches/12_itext.diff Modified: trunk/jasperreports/debian/changelog trunk/jasperreports/debian/orig-tar.sh trunk/jasperreports/debian/patches/09_use_commons_codec.diff trunk/jasperreports/debian/patches/series Log: * New upstream release - new patch 12_itext.diff to fix utf32 compatibility Modified: trunk/jasperreports/debian/changelog =================================================================== --- trunk/jasperreports/debian/changelog 2009-12-12 12:56:37 UTC (rev 11247) +++ trunk/jasperreports/debian/changelog 2009-12-12 12:58:30 UTC (rev 11248) @@ -1,9 +1,11 @@ -jasperreports (3.6.1+dfsg-2) UNRELEASED; urgency=low +jasperreports (3.7.0+dfsg-1) UNRELEASED; urgency=low + * New upstream release + - new patch 12_itext.diff to fix utf32 compatibility * Depends on libcommons-collection3-java * Fix debian/maven.rules to transform more dependencies - -- Damien Raude-Morvan <[email protected]> Thu, 26 Nov 2009 23:44:18 +0100 + -- Damien Raude-Morvan <[email protected]> Sat, 12 Dec 2009 13:57:30 +0100 jasperreports (3.6.1+dfsg-1) unstable; urgency=low Modified: trunk/jasperreports/debian/orig-tar.sh =================================================================== --- trunk/jasperreports/debian/orig-tar.sh 2009-12-12 12:56:37 UTC (rev 11247) +++ trunk/jasperreports/debian/orig-tar.sh 2009-12-12 12:58:30 UTC (rev 11248) @@ -3,7 +3,7 @@ # $2 = version # $3 = file DIR=jasperreports-$2.orig -TAR=jasperreports_$2.orig.tar.gz +TAR=jasperreports_$2+dfsg.orig.tar.gz # clean up the upstream tarball tar zxf $3 Modified: trunk/jasperreports/debian/patches/09_use_commons_codec.diff =================================================================== --- trunk/jasperreports/debian/patches/09_use_commons_codec.diff 2009-12-12 12:56:37 UTC (rev 11247) +++ trunk/jasperreports/debian/patches/09_use_commons_codec.diff 2009-12-12 12:58:30 UTC (rev 11248) @@ -14,7 +14,7 @@ /** -@@ -832,13 +832,8 @@ +@@ -835,13 +835,8 @@ { try { Added: trunk/jasperreports/debian/patches/12_itext.diff =================================================================== --- trunk/jasperreports/debian/patches/12_itext.diff (rev 0) +++ trunk/jasperreports/debian/patches/12_itext.diff 2009-12-12 12:58:30 UTC (rev 11248) @@ -0,0 +1,17 @@ +Description: Fix compatibility with iText >= 2.1.2. + Sincce "support for utf32" chunk.getUnicodeEquivalent() + now return int (CID). We should cast it to char. +Author: Damien Raude-Morvan <[email protected]> +Last-Update: 2009-12-12 +Forwarded: no +--- a/src/net/sf/jasperreports/engine/util/BreakIteratorSplitCharacter.java ++++ b/src/net/sf/jasperreports/engine/util/BreakIteratorSplitCharacter.java +@@ -111,7 +111,7 @@ + if (ck != null) + { + PdfChunk chunk = ck[Math.min(current, ck.length - 1)]; +- currentCh = chunk.getUnicodeEquivalent(currentCh); ++ currentCh = (char) chunk.getUnicodeEquivalent(currentCh); + } + return currentCh; + } Modified: trunk/jasperreports/debian/patches/series =================================================================== --- trunk/jasperreports/debian/patches/series 2009-12-12 12:56:37 UTC (rev 11247) +++ trunk/jasperreports/debian/patches/series 2009-12-12 12:58:30 UTC (rev 11248) @@ -7,3 +7,4 @@ 09_use_commons_codec.diff 10_disable_fonts.diff 11_pom.diff +12_itext.diff _______________________________________________ pkg-java-commits mailing list [email protected] http://lists.alioth.debian.org/mailman/listinfo/pkg-java-commits

